"Bullfighter and Bull, " Brilliant Art Deco Glazed Bowl by Diederich

About the Item

A colorful and brilliant example of William Hunt Diederich's art - featuring highly-stylized, attenuated figures - this glazed, footed bowl features a yellow-jacketed matador engaging with a handsome, lean bull, the bull's horns piercing the matador's cape. The colors - deep browns, canary yellow and a rich, blue-green teal - are luminous, and the textures of the clay and glazes are clearly a nod to ancient pottery from Greece and Tuscany. Famous for his attenuated, highly stylized horses, hounds and other animals, often executed in iron or ceramic, William Hunt Diederich was one of the masters of Art Deco imagery. The bowl is signed on the reverse.
